 This analysis provides insight into PayPal Holdings Inc. (PYPL) based on the Elliott Wave Theory, focusing on both the daily and 1-hour charts to evaluate the current market structure and potential future movements.

 

PYPL Elliott Wave Technical Analysis – Daily chart

PYPL is currently unfolding in wave 3 or C, which is an impulsive wave characterized by strong upside potential. The equality level between wave 3 and wave 1 stands around  Trading Level 8 at 80$, which often serves as a minimum target for wave 3 or C. Given this, we expect further upside as wave {iii} continues to develop, and reaching the 80$ target seems reasonable in the near term. 

PYPL Elliott Wave technical analysis – One-hour chart

PYPL is in wave (iv) of {iii}, where a triangle correction seems to be forming. Once this triangle correction is completed, the stock is expected to resume its upside momentum toward the 1.618 Fibonacci extension of wave {iii} compared to wave {i}. This next leg up in wave (v) of {iii} could push the price toward the anticipated target of around 80$.
